Estimated Date Delivery
getmoney
Hello WoodMart Team,
First of all, thank you for your excellent work on the WoodMart theme.
I would like to share some feedback and suggest an improvement to the recently added Estimate Delivery feature.
While the feature is very useful, there are a few limitations that affect its real-world usability, especially for stores delivering to multiple countries:
Current limitations:
There is no option for the customer to select their country directly on the product page to view the estimated delivery dates.
There is no output of all available shipping methods (such as DHL, DPD, UPS) with individual delivery estimates for each method.
The Estimate Delivery does not update dynamically via AJAX when the customer changes the selected country or shipping method.
There is no integrated mechanism that checks product-specific "Conditions" for each shipping method and product simultaneously.
It is not possible to display multiple delivery methods and their estimated dates together with pricing (optional) in a clean, structured way.
Why this is important:
Many stores now serve multiple countries. Customers expect to immediately see available shipping methods, costs, and estimated delivery dates based on their country selection.
This greatly improves user experience and conversion rates.
What could be improved:
Add a country selection dropdown on the product page.
Dynamically display all available shipping methods based on the selected country.
Show individual estimated delivery dates for each available shipping method.
Validate the "Conditions" from Estimate Delivery rules for each product dynamically.
Use AJAX for a seamless user experience without page reloads.
Allow a clean design output for the shipping methods list (icons, titles, dates, prices).
These improvements would make the Estimate Delivery feature far more flexible and powerful, especially for international stores.
I hope you find this suggestion helpful.
If needed, I would be happy to assist further or provide example implementations.
Thank you for your time and for continuously developing the WoodMart theme!
Best regards,